The Secret to Overnight Brining Success

Overnight brining turns a regular turkey into a feast for the taste buds. It uses a special salt mix to add moisture and flavor. This makes the meat incredibly juicy, sure to wow your guests.

The science behind brining is quite interesting. Salt pulls out the meat’s juices, then mixes them with spices. This way, the meat absorbs these flavors deeply, becoming tender and full of taste.

Brining Essentials

Preparing your turkey for brining needs careful measurements. Here’s a detailed guide to making the perfect brine:

Ingredient Quantity Purpose
Water 1 gallon Base liquid
Kosher Salt 1 cup Flavor booster
Brown Sugar 1/2 cup Balance saltiness
Apple Cider Vinegar 1/4 cup Tenderizing agent

For the best overnight brining, keep the turkey cold. Also, brine it for 12-24 hours only. Longer brining can make the meat too salty, losing its natural taste.

Perfect Oven Temperature and Timing Guide

Getting the oven temperature and cook time right is key to a perfectly roasted turkey breast. It’s all about controlling the temperature and timing to get a juicy, flavorful dish.

Start by roasting at a high temperature to get a crispy skin. The best oven temperature for turkey breast is between 325°F and 350°F. This range helps cook the meat evenly and keeps it moist.

Critical Temperature Guidelines

The cook time depends on the turkey’s weight. A good rule of thumb is about 20 minutes per pound at 325°F. Use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ature for exact timing.

Turkey Breast Weight Approximate Cook Time Internal Temperature
2-3 pounds 40-60 minutes 165°F
4-6 pounds 60-90 minutes 165°F
7-8 pounds 90-120 minutes 165°F

Pro tip: Always let your turkey breast rest for 15-20 minutes after roasting. This allows juices to redistribute, ensuring a moist and tender meat.

Step-by-Step Roast Turkey Breast Instructions

Roasting turkey breast needs precision and attention to detail. The right technique can make a meal unforgettable. Let’s go through the key steps to get your turkey breast juicy and delicious.

Initial Roasting Phase

Start by preheating your oven to 325°F. Put the turkey breast in a strong roasting pan. Make sure it’s on a rack for even heat.

Brush the skin with melted butter or olive oil. This helps it get golden-brown.

Basting Techniques

Basting is key to keeping the turkey moist. Every 30 minutes, use a basting brush to coat the turkey with its juices or melted butter and herbs. This makes the skin crispy and the meat tender.

  1. Baste every 30 minutes
  2. Use pan drippings or herbed butter
  3. Avoid opening the oven too frequently

Final Cooking Temperature Check

Checking the cooking temperature is the most important step. Use a meat thermometer in the thickest part of the breast, avoiding bone. The temperature should hit 165°F for safety. Take the turkey out when it’s at 160°F, as it will keep rising while resting.

Pro tip: Let the turkey rest for 15-20 minutes after cooking. This makes sure each slice is juicy and full of flavor.

Storage Tips and Leftover Ideas

Getting the most out of your turkey leftovers means smart storage and creative recipes. The right storage keeps your turkey tasty for days after the big meal.

Safe Storage Techniques for Turkey Leftovers

Proper cooling and refrigeration are key for turkey storage. Cool your turkey leftovers within two hours to stop bacteria from growing. Use airtight containers or sealed bags to keep it fresh.

Freezing Strategies

Freezing turkey leftovers? Wrap them tightly in freezer-safe bags or containers. Mark the date to keep track of how long it’s been stored. Frozen turkey stays best for 4 months.

  1. Remove excess air from storage bags
  2. Use freezer-safe containers
  3. Date and label each package
  4. Thaw in refrigerator before reheating

FAQ

How long should I brine a turkey breast?

Brine your turkey breast overnight for 8-12 hours. This lets the salt solution soak into the meat. It makes the meat moist and flavorful. But, don’t brine too long, or it will be too salty.

What’s the ideal oven temperature for roasting a turkey breast?

Preheat your oven to 425°F for the first 30 minutes. This makes the skin crispy. Then, lower the temperature to 350°F to finish cooking. This method gives a golden-brown skin and keeps the inside juicy.

How do I know when my turkey breast is fully cooked?

Use a meat thermometer to check the turkey’s internal temperature. It’s done when it reaches 165°F at the thickest part. Make sure to insert the thermometer into the meatiest section without touching the bone.

Can I use a frozen turkey breast for this recipe?

Yes, you can use a frozen turkey breast. But, it needs to thaw first. Thaw it in the refrigerator, taking about 24 hours for every 4-5 pounds. Never thaw at room temperature to avoid bacterial growth.

How long should I let the turkey breast rest after cooking?

Let the turkey breast rest for 15-20 minutes after taking it out of the oven. This lets the juices spread evenly. It makes the meat moist and flavorful when you carve and serve.

What’s the best way to store leftover turkey breast?

Store leftover turkey breast in an airtight container in the fridge for 3-4 days. You can freeze it for up to 4 months if you want to keep it longer. Always cool the turkey completely before storing and wrap it well to prevent freezer burn.

Should I stuff the turkey breast before roasting?

You can stuff a turkey breast, but it’s not the safest option. Stuffing can make the turkey cook longer and unevenly. Instead, add herbs, lemon, or garlic inside the cavity for flavor.

What’s the best way to get crispy skin on my turkey breast?

To get crispy skin, pat the turkey dry before roasting. Rub it with butter or oil and start at 425°F. Avoid basting too much, as it can make the skin soggy. A dry surface and high heat are key for crispy skin.
